    As designed, the Ninigret is a great day boat that was intended as primarily for fishing. It has a generous cuddy cabin and well sized cockpit. The modest sized outboard motor sits in a covered well, something that I truly appreciate. I currently own a glass cuddy-cabin boat that has a four stroke 90 hp outboard. And although many would never say it’s a boisterous boat, I’m not in agreement. For it to operate efficiently at all, it wants to be up on a plane. That means a minimum of 13 to 15 knots depending on conditions and how many are on board with me. I've been wanting a boat that is a lot more calm. So I’m outfitting the Ninigret with a four stroke 30 hp. According to Tim, his Ninigret operates very smoothly from 8 to 15 mph (7 to 13 kts). And I’ll cover and soundproof the well. My hearing is not good so having a quiet ride will allow me to converse with my passengers a whole lot easier.

    As I said, some modifications… Primarily I plan on expanding the cuddy, making it into more what one can consider a minimal cruising cabin. I will also add a second helm position, inside the cabin, so that I can steer through a cold wet day in relative comfort. Generally, the plan is to raise the forward shear/foredeck by 4” and extend the cabin aft by one 20” station. I will likely also add a bit of a raised forecabin roof that will encompass the forward deck hatch. Steering will be somewhat old school via a steering stick(s). This is a simple cable actuated method that can easily allow for two, linked, helm positions. Harry Bryan has written about stick steering in WB #227. I will be following much of his design ideas. Allowing for the motor controls is still a work in progress, so to speak. The outboard I’ve purchased came with the standard shift/throttle/ignition switch control. I envision gutting that and using the separate components at the two positions. More on that as it comes. In fact, the entire cabin is yet to be fully designed. My plan is to build the hull, which incorporates the raised shear, forward. Then flip the boat. I’ll then be in a position to do some mockups of cabin, foredeck, etc. I think it’s important that I emphasize that all the parts of Ninigret that touch the water will remain as designed by Atkins.

    Lofting the hull was really straightforward. The hull form is pretty simple: hard chine, simple frames of two straight segments, sloped but flat transom, and a well defined stem. The hull is built of marine plywood. Topsides are lapstrake. I’m choosing to use epoxy glue throughout the hull. The lapped planks are glued with epoxy to each other and to the frames. Atkin spec’d a built up stem but I chose to laminate it instead. I’m also following the typical glued lap method of using an inner and separate outer stem. I’ve upscaled Atkins’ scantlings a bit to accommodate the marginally weaker doug fir material I’m using in lieu of oak.

    After lofting I made what I could before the shop got filled with a building frame: stem, frames, cut out stock (cvg fir) for the apron, chine batten, and bottom batten. I also have the shear clamp and outwale stock ready. I chose to use hydrotec maranti plywood. Atkins calls for ⅜” (9mm) for bottom and topsides planking. He spec’d oak for the motor transom but I decide to use the hydrotec. I glued up the required thickness in my vacuum bag using Titebond 3 as the adhesive.

    The first two topside planks were finally attached the first week of February. Then I began fitting the bottom ply which butts the topsides in the forward sections and overlaps aft. Starting in the stern, the first sheet was a piece of cake. The hull form here requires fairly flat pieces of ply. Moving forward, the scene begins to change dramatically about mid-ships, section 6. There the bottom begins it’s quest to go from nearly horizontal to vertical at the stem. Plywood doesn’t like to do this all that well, so one must get creative.


    This is a photo of the bottom planking being fitted, stern view. The forward outboard corner of the ply is being supported by an auxiliary post. So the actual amount of twist still isn’t fully apparent.


    IMG_4673 2.jpg


    These next photos show the degree of twist necessary, and we’re still well aft of the stem. I found it very difficult to press the ply down to the frames here. First working on the starboard side, I put enough pressure on a clamp that I damaged the #4 frame. While the epoxy was curing on that fix I moved to the port side. Not wanting to repeat the mistake I decided to split the ply (you can see the saw kerf in the phots) over the batten as a way to relieve the pressure. This had the desired effect but created a whole new one. The two ply sections now want to diverge from one another. Had the gap been slight, I’d have simply gone ahead, but as it was I decided the gap was too much.

    My solution was to simply cut the ply off just foward of station #4. With the shortened ply, bending down to the frames is pretty easy. And, going forward, I can still make it to the stem without having to scarf the plank.


    Meanwhile, still fitting up at the bow, I’m gluing on the aft sections. Got the starboard side done yesterday afternoon. Seems like I’m good for one area at a time. The underneath cleanup of squeeze-out is not fun.

    The twist in the ply up at the bow becomes quite extreme. Most builders solve this by cutting the plywood into smaller, easier to bend, pieces. I don't think it could be done using 9mm in one 24"+/- wide piece. So I'm following Tim's lead and each side lengthwise and butting the two sections along the batten. Neil, you mentioned boiling water and towels... I've read of such technique before, but I just can't imagine the ply permanently taking the bend after such a thing. And one can't epoxy on soaking wet plywood. So.. how would that work?

    Cutting and fitting the piece closest to the chine was relatively easy. Then I went to the adjacent piece and found it to be a lot more difficult. I struggled all day yesterday to fit that bugger and was ready to sink the boat at the end of the day. But a good nights rest helped and I got the piece to fit this morning. Took about an hour. But I don't think that would have happened without yesterday's climb up the learning curve.

    I've done the same thing as Tim, although admittedly in not such wide planks, for the garboard planks both fore and aft on both the sail and oar boats I built. Like Tim, I let the whole lot cool down first, then removed the soaking toweling, then let it dry thoroughly. Even if the resulting twist is not all the way to where you want it, it is so much closer than the unheated/pre-bent condition that there is almost no force required to pull it down to the final position. I ended up with slightly raised grain in the surface ply where wood had been wetted, but that's all.

    After the epoxy has done a good cure, I'll plane a 2" wide flat down the keel. This spot will receive the wood keel. To be attached later, after fiberglassing the bottom.

    Meanwhile, I gave considerable thought to the motor well and decided to square off the forward corners. Others advised me that there is little planing surface to gain by filling in the corners and they would complicate the sheathing quite a bit. Another Ninigret owner told me that he has a squared off well and it has never caused any problems with turbulence. So that knowledge cinched it for me.

    Here's the well with it's new corners:

    Motor well opening.jpg

    That brings the work up to date. I'll be clearing off my planking bench next to get the topside done. I'm doing five strakes on this boat with the shear plank being extra wide to accommodate the raised foredeck. And when not spiling and fitting planks, I'll be filling those holes from the clamping screws. A tedious but necessary job.

    Hi Neil. I use a modified Brooks' method. I like his adjustable batten but have foregone his bolted articulated joints. I simply use some small screws to affix butt blocks, of sorts, to the outer face. And I cannot make the compass method work at all. I understand why it ought to work, and I understand how to do it. But after three trials on my first boat, I gave it up. Now I just scribe the line using typical method of fitting base trim in a house. I employ either a simple compass/scribe or a small block of wood... whichever is most convenient for the particular plank. This works for me.

    The first plank I made for ninigret was very easy to spile and I expect the rest will be quite straightforward. There is little beveling involved. A matter that was quite obvious to me after I fiddled a bit with some scrap stock on the frames. The Hydrotec plywood I'm using does put up a fight though. It resists being cut by my best planes. Kind of like the resistance that teak put up. I will prevail, however.

    I've been filling screw holes made for the clamping cauls. There are many but I think I've just about found the last one. Also will be doing some filling and fairing... working toward sheathing the bottom with fiberglass set in epoxy.

    I have a rough plan. First, here is the boat:

    Btm-Stern.jpg

    Btm - Bow.jpg

    I want to sheath the entire bottom, inside the motor well, and the lowest of the topside strakes (the one shown in the photos). It has been suggested to me that doing the sheathing before adding the next strake will eliminate a lot of trimming and masking. That makes sense to me, so that makes sheathing next in line on the to-do list.

    This is what I plan to do:
    1. Fair the boat as best as I can without going crazy. And keeping in mind that this isn't a race horse, little bit of lumpiness is OK.
    2. Apply some strips of biaxial cloth along the chines, along the centerline under the future keel, and on the sharp edges along the transom and motor well sides and front. Let this harden overnight.
    3. Lay the fiberglass cloth on one side of the hull up to the keel centerline, wet it out, smooth, etc.
    4. If there is time that same day and I still have energy and my helper hasn't quit in disgust... Repeat #3 on the second side.
    5. If there wasn't time, or whatever, do the second side the next day with one revision. Let the cloth overlap across the centerline edge of the first side.
    6. Have a beer.

    I've also thought that it might be advantageous to epoxy prime everything and let that cure before doing any glassing. The reason being that I know that maranti plywood is very thirsty stuff so a precoating will reduce the worry of epoxy starvation in the glassing phase.

    There are bound to be some flaws in this plan. And there are probably better ways to do it. Please advise and comment. Be frank but understand that this plan is a work in progress.

    Re: biaxial cloth along chines. I followed Russell Brown’s practice of cutting the strips out of regular cloth, a little wider that you would otherwise, and pulling out the longitudinal threads of the cloth, leaving the athwartships threads. That way you get a tapering effect between that and the cloth that goes on top, without having to sand much, or at all, to prevent a lump at the edge of the strips.

    Re: Epoxy priming everything before laying down the cloth. I wouldn’t do it. On my last boat, I just laid the cloth on the dry sanded wood and was generous with the epoxy, to ensure good saturation of the wood and good bond with the cloth. You aren’t going to be able to epoxy it down to the wood and fill the weave completely all in one go in any case. My experience is that if you try, you’ll get sags and runs on the more vertical parts of the hull. Better to do it in two or three applications. I used System Three Silvertip epoxy for the cloth – it is low enough viscosity that it seems to soak into even porous wood and wet out the cloth well.

    I used peel ply for the taped joints but not the hull sheathing. It was an attempt to further smooth the edges of the tapes to reduce the amount of scraping and sanding that I needed to do before applying the sheathing layer. It worked reasonably well, especially where I was generous with the epoxy to begin with - made a smooth edge.

    I bought actual dedicated peel ply tape for the first layer of seams on the tapes (had to order it from an amateur airplane building supply site - local place didn't carry it), but then I got clever for the second, wider layer that the design called for. I figured that instead of the dedicated stuff, which as I recall was hard to source in the width I needed, I would use fabric store thin rip-stop nylon, cut up as needed. It didn't work as well as the dedicated stuff - the weave was too tight, I think, and didn't soak up the excess as well.

    The forward athwartship seam is about 4 inches forward of #4 frame. The longitudinal seam lies on the batten or what I think you are calling the stringer. I epoxyed butt blocks to all the athwartship seams on the inside. I bent all the ply cold with no steam, hot water, or evil incantations. I do confess to uttering a couple of colorful words. The ply actually behaved itself remarkably well. One surprising element for me was the degree that its position could be varied simply by altering the order of where I screwed it down. I found a pattern that best allowed it to best conform to the frames and stuck with that. Roughly, I began at the stern edge and let the ply fold itself down as I moved progressively forward.

    Butt blocks between the battens yup, thanks Jeff. We are building a big Garden pram at the Center, with Occume. Bit of a wrap round to the forward transom. We initially fit and fastened the bottom forward with hot water. Upon removal the next day the plywood had taken zero shape, hot water did nothing. Just as well glued up right off the bat. I was thinking of sheathing the bottom first than doubling the chines with tape, I can see going either way for that sequence.
